About Rui Bras-Gonçalves

Rui Bras-Gonçalves is a scholar working on Oncology, Cancer Research and Biotechnology, having authored 12 papers that have together received 493 indexed citations. Recurring topics across this work include Cancer-related Molecular Pathways (4 papers), Colorectal Cancer Treatments and Studies (4 papers) and Cancer Genomics and Diagnostics (3 papers). The work is most often cited by research in Oncology (237 citations), Cancer Research (86 citations) and Toxicology (12 citations). Rui Bras-Gonçalves has collaborated with scholars based in France, Australia and United States. Frequent co-authors include Marie‐France Poupon, Stéphanie Carnésecchi, Mirjam B. Zeisel, Bernard Dutrillaux, Françis Raul, Amyaouch Bradaïa, Francine Gossé, Christophe Rosty, Pierre Laurent‐Puig and Gonzague de Pinieux. Their work appears in journals such as Gastroenterology, Oncogene and The Journal of Urology.
